changing Ethnic Disparity in ischemic stroke mortality in us children after the stop trial
JAMA Pediatrics, 2013Co-Authors: Laura L Lehman, Heather J FullertonAbstract:Importance A prior report showed higher stroke mortality in US black children compared with white children (1979-1998), a Disparity likely due in part to sickle cell disease, which leads to a high risk of childhood ischemic stroke. We hypothesized that this Disparity has diminished since the publication of the Stroke Prevention Trial in Sickle Cell Anemia (STOP trial) in 1998 demonstrating the efficacy of long-term blood transfusions for primary stroke prevention. Objective To evaluate the demographics and secular trends in mortality from ischemic and hemorrhagic stroke (as a primary cause of death) in US children ( Design We used death certificate data from the National Center for Health Statistics, 1988 through 2007. Setting United States. Participants Children who died in 1988 through 2007 in the United States. Intervention Publication of the STOP trial. Main Outcome Measures Incidence rate ratios were calculated as the measure of relative risk. Results Among 1.6 billion person-years of US children (1988-2007), there were 4425 deaths attributed to stroke, yielding an average of 221 deaths per year; 20% were ischemic; 67%, hemorrhagic; and 12%, unspecified. The relative risk of ischemic stroke mortality for black vs white children dropped from 1.74 from 1988 through 1997 to 1.27 from 1998 through 2007. The Ethnic Disparity in hemorrhagic stroke mortality, however, remained relatively stable between these 2 periods: black vs white relative risk, 1.90 (1988-1997) and 1.97 (1998-2007). Conclusions and Relevance The excess risk of death from ischemic, but not hemorrhagic, stroke in US black children has decreased over the past decade. This may be related to the implementation of an effective ischemic stroke prevention strategy for children with sickle cell disease.

Ethnic Disparities in Stillbirth Risk in Yunnan, China: a prospective cohort study, 2010-2018
2020Co-Authors: Jianhong Pan, Dong Han, Rui Liao, Zijie Liu, Dingyun You, Pingyan ChenAbstract:Abstract Background: Racial and Ethnic disparities in stillbirth risk had been documented in most western countries, but it remains unknown in China. This study was to determine whether exist Ethnic disparities in stillbirth risk in mainland China.Methods: Pregnancy outcomes and Ethnicity data were obtained from the National Free Preconception Health Examination Project (NEPHEP), a nationwide prospective population-based cohort study conducted in Yunnan China from 2010-2018. The Han majority and other four main minorities including Yi, Dai, Miao, Hani were investigated in the analysis. The stillbirth hazards were estimated by life-table analysis. The excess stillbirth risk (ESR) was computed for Chinese minorities using multivariable logistic regression.Results: Compared with other four minorities, women in Han majority were more likely to more educated, less multiparous, and less occupied in agriculture. The pattern of stillbirth hazard of Dai women across different gestation intervals were found to be different from other Ethnic groups, especially in 20-23 weeks with 3.2 times higher than Han women. The ESR of the Dai, Hani, Miao, and Yi were 45.05%, 18.70%, -4.17% and 12.28%, respectively. Adjusted for maternal age, education, birth order and other general risk factors, the Ethnic Disparity still persisted between Dai women and Han women. Adjusted for preterm birth further (gestation age <37 weeks) can reduce 16.91% ESR of Dai women and made the Disparity insignificant. Maternal diseases and congenital anomalies explained little for Ethnic disparities.Conclusions: We identified the Ethnic Disparity in stillbirth risk between Dai women and Han women. General risk factors including sociodemographic factors and maternal diseases explained little. Considerable Ethnic disparities can be attributed to preterm birth.

Ethnic Disparity and increased prevalence of type 2 diabetes among south asians aetiology and future implications for diabetes prevention and management
Current Diabetes Reviews, 2018Co-Authors: Venugopal Vijayakumar, Ramesh Mavathur, Manjunath N K SharmaAbstract:Background Type 2 Diabetes Mellitus (T2DM) is turning out to be a global health crisis. Currently available literature clearly indicates an increased risk of type 2 diabetes amongst South Asian population. Objective The objective of this narrative review is to explore the non-modifiable and modifiable risk factors of T2DM in South Asian population, including their beliefs, attitudes, socio economic and cultural barriers and also to explore the possible implications in designing culture specific diabetes prevention and management programs. Methods This narrative review is based upon the data from individual studies and review article known to the authors. Additional relevant studies were identified through PubMed search on Englishlanguage papers published in 2000-2017 using the relevant keywords. Where appropriate, the reference lists of key papers were reviewed to identify additional studies of interest. Results Many genetic and environmental risk factors such as diet, physical inactivity, and sleep contribute to the increased prevalence of diabetes in the Ethnic group. Providing mere knowledge about diabetes and these risk factors might not be sufficient in this particular Ethnic group. It is essential to address their beliefs, attitudes and the cultural barriers faced. Conclusion To overcome the health Disparity in the South Asian Ethnic group, various risk factors associated with diabetes, and the challenges faced are to be considered while designing future diabetes prevention and management strategies.
